In a surprising turn of events, the Houston Roughnecks have announced that they are parting ways with General Manager Lionel Vital. This decision comes after a disappointing 1-9 campaign for the team. Sources close to the organization have revealed that Will Lewis, who previously served as the Director of Player Personnel for the XFL Brahma’s under Hines Ward, is set to step in as the new General Manager for the Roughnecks.

The departure of Vital signals a significant change in direction for the Houston Roughnecks as they look to turn things around after a challenging season. With Lewis at the helm, the team is hoping to bring in fresh ideas and a new perspective to help revitalize the franchise.
